Starting Off in Marvel Card Hobby by ok__and1 in marveltradingcards

[–]Sea_Connection9185 2 points3 points  (0 children)

I personally have had a fantastic time collecting primarily the 1990s Impel/Skybox/Fleer sets. Most of the base sets are reasonably cheap, the chase cards can be stretch goals, and almost everything except 1996 Marvel Masterpieces and a handful of other very rare chase cards are readily available on eBay. Since supply is known and 1990s nostalgia among guys in their 30s and 40s isn’t going anywhere, I don’t see any reason to think these cards will crash in value (although even with stable prices, you may lose some money on a short- or medium-term flip due to taxes, shipping, and eBay’s rake).

I own a few of the Upper Deck Marvel Masterpieces base sets from 2016-2022 - the art is gorgeous. But I don’t rip packs or chase low-numbered cards, and I think the long-term value proposition for those cards, as well as the many other Upper Deck and Topps sets from then until now, is often overhyped. And sketches… personally, no thank you.

Peloton -> Zwift journey by [deleted] in Zwift

[–]Sea_Connection9185 3 points4 points  (0 children)

Congrats! I had a similar experience. I absolutely loved the Peloton for about two years, and believed I had worked up to about 255 FTP during that time. Scores were pretty consistent across different OG Peloton bikes, which persuaded me they were accurate. But when I bought a Neo 2T and switched to Zwift in December ‘23, I found my Peloton 255 was actually 220. Eight months of consistent Zwift riding later, I’m finally back up to about 250 FTP, racing in bottom/middle of B Cat, and feeling very pleased about it.

I occasionally miss the Peloton, but every time I get back on, I’m reminded that their leaderboard is implicitly promoting a sense of competition notwithstanding that it doesn’t account for weight and the bikes apparently suffer from massive calibration issues. Probably best to just turn the leaderboard off and enjoy the class.

What’s the saddest game you’ve played? by [deleted] in gaming

[–]Sea_Connection9185 0 points1 point  (0 children)

In my personal order:

That Dragon, Cancer: Look no further. Shattering from the first minute and it doesn’t let up. You are actively reliving the love and loss of a young child. Presumably non-parents can sympathize here, but if you’ve got kids of your own or are expecting, this will destroy you.

Before Your Eyes: Spectacular, twisty narrative again about youth, family, young love, and loss. The catch is the perfect mechanic that advances the game’s narrative but is also its turn of the emotional knife.

Brothers: Again, a game about family and loss that uses in-game mechanics to manifest the connections between the characters. Most of this is interesting and not particularly “sad,” but the ending brings it all home.
